"Chalice is the go-to pick for champions who can easily clear waves, leading to a non-interactive lane phase as they spam their skills to keep the minions fighting at a safe distance. The new Chalice is still oriented at lane sustain, but in a way that encourages taking the occasional risk. If your health dips, Chalice will switch to healing you back up, ensuring you’ve got access to whichever regen effect you need most to dig your heels in for the long haul.

As a quick point of differentiation: while the new Catalyst rewards champions while they fight, Chalice lets them stay in lane after trades, making it ideal for champions who fall on the more ‘opportunistic’ side of the spectrum."

From the patch notes.

While I'll certainly miss the strong mana regen passive, the new chalice seems like an alright item. Unfortunately, it will ONLY build into two support items after Athemes changes, which at 40 AP is unlikely to get taken on even mid laners who can use the blood charges. The item would be nice to pick up on mid laners who DO like to "dig their heels in" if it built into anything remotely useful to a mid lane carry (Veigar, Chogath and Galio in particular come to mind, though the thought of cho having more sustain might trigger some people haha)
